Persistent educational, economic and social inequalities perpetuate unequal participation in higher education for a significant number of students in both developing and developed contexts, offering these students fewer opportunities to convert academic resources into equal participation. Enhancing the Freedom to Flourish in Higher Education explores the insight that student narratives can offer to the debate surrounding the complex reasons of why some students flourish at university while others are marginalised socially and academically. Proposing a new model of equal participation that draws not only on international comparisons, but is also embedded in the experiences of students, the book offers practical suggestions on how to enhance opportunities for equal participation.
Chapter 1: Inequality in Higher Education Chapter 2: Structures of Unequal Participation Chapter 3: The Capability Approach and Inequality in Higher Education Chapter 4: Introducing Student Narratives Chapter 5: Structural Constraints to Participation Chapter 6: Student Agency in Higher Education Chapter 7: Capabilities for Equal Participation Chapter 8: Creating Just Universities
